Description:
Very early all original 1860 Model Spencer Carbine, S/N 11527 make is one of the first carbines manufactured.  It remains unaltered and it undoubtedly saw Civil War duty. The Top of the breech writing is weak with some obliterated.  The wood remain un refinished and proud of the metal surfaces. The original saddle ring is in place as is the original front sight and the sling swivel.  The action works well and is crisp and tight. The original magazine tube is in good condition and functions correctly.  The numbers matching 22” 6 groove barrel rates about a 4 inside with typical wear and pits. All of the rifling is present but weak in spot.  There are traces of original finish in protected areas.  The gun has a pleasing patina overall.  The original butt plate has pits from being stood on its end year and year in storage.  Given that this rifle would have seen long service in the war amd is 152 years old it remains in well above average condition
